- Hvordan løser du et ugyldigt argument, der leveres til foreach?
- Hvad er syntaksen for foreach-sløjfen i tilfælde af associativ matrix?
- Sådan fungerer hver loop i PHP?
- Hvilket er hurtigere for eller forud for PHP?
- Hvad er forskellen mellem for og foreach loop i PHP?
- Hvor mange hovedparametre der bruges til loop?
- Hvad er grundlæggende PHP-syntaks?
- Hvordan fortsætter du en loop i PHP?
- Hvad er brugen af foreach loop?
- Hvilken løkke er hurtigst i PHP?
- Hvilket er bedre til loop eller foreach?
- Hvad er de forskellige typer PHP-variabler?
Hvordan løser du et ugyldigt argument, der leveres til foreach?
Rettelse af det "ugyldige argument leveret til foreach ()" PHP-fejl
- <? php.
- funktion getList ()
- // Antag, at der opstår en fejl her og i stedet for.
- // en liste / matrix, en boolsk FALSE returneres.
- returner falsk;
- // Få arrayet fra et funktionsopkald.
Hvad er syntaksen for foreach-sløjfen i tilfælde af associativ matrix?
Det løber over arrayet, og hver værdi for det aktuelle array-element tildeles $ -værdien, og array-markøren fremføres med en for at gå til det næste element i arrayet. Syntaks: <? php foreach (matrix som $ værdi) // kode, der skal udføres; ?>
Sådan fungerer hver loop i PHP?
For hver loop-iteration tildeles værdien af det aktuelle array-element $ -værdien, og array-markøren flyttes med en, indtil den når det sidste array-element.
Hvilket er hurtigere for eller forud for PHP?
Performance sammenligning i for og foreach loop:
Foreach-sløjfen anses for at være meget bedre i forhold til den for generic for loop. Foreach-sløjfen skønt den gentager sig over en række elementer, men udførelsen er forenklet og afslutter sløjfen på kortere tid relativt.
Hvad er forskellen mellem for og foreach loop i PHP?
For og foreach er de typer sløjfer, der bruges til de forskellige formål i PHP, hvor foreach bruges til implementering af associerende arrays og for bruges med variabler. For-loop fungerer ved slutningen af loop-tilstanden. På den anden side fungerer foreach-sløjfen i slutningen af arraytællingen.
Hvor mange hovedparametre der bruges til loop?
Hvor mange hovedparametre der bruges til loop? Forklaring: Der er tre hovedparametre til koden, nemlig initialisering, testtilstand og tæller.
Hvad er grundlæggende PHP-syntaks?
Et PHP-script kan placeres hvor som helst i dokumentet. En PHP-fil indeholder normalt HTML-tags og en del PHP-scripting-kode. ...
Hvordan fortsætter du en loop i PHP?
PHP-fortsættelseserklæringen bruges til at fortsætte løkken.
...
PHP fortsæt Eksempel med valgfrit argument
- <? php.
- // ydre løkke.
- for ($ i = 1; $ i<= 3; $ i ++)
- // indre sløjfe.
- for ($ j = 1; $ j<= 3; $ j ++)
- hvis (($ i == $ j)) // spring over når i og j har samme værdier.
- fortsæt 1; // udgang kun fra indre for loop.
Hvad er brugen af foreach loop?
Foreach-sløjfen bruges til at gentage elementerne i samlingen. Samlingen kan være en matrix eller en liste. Det udføres for hvert element, der er til stede i arrayet. Det er nødvendigt at vedlægge udsagnene om foreach loop i krøllede seler .
Hvilken løkke er hurtigst i PHP?
Kort sagt:
- foreach er hurtigere end foreach med reference.
- foreach er hurtigere end for.
- foreach er hurtigere end for et hash-bord.
Hvilket er bedre for loop eller foreach?
FOR-løkken uden længdecaching og FOREACH fungerer lidt hurtigere på arrays end FOR med længdecaching. Array. Foreachs ydeevne er ca. 6 gange langsommere end FOR / FOREACHs ydeevne. FOR-loop uden længdecaching fungerer 3 gange langsommere på lister sammenlignet med arrays.
Hvad er de forskellige typer PHP-variabler?
PHP understøtter følgende datatyper:
- Snor.
- Heltal.
- Float (flydende numre - også kaldet dobbelt)
- Boolsk.
- Array.
- Objekt.
- NUL.
- Ressource.